Der beste Weg, den ich gefunden habe, ist, eine Nachricht zu starten und die Gruppe hinzuzufügen. Wahrscheinlich möchten Sie das Plugin discourse-whos-online in Ihrer app.yml haben und /last an einen Link zur Konversation anhängen, oder ist es latest/new ??
Nicht wirklich, ich spreche von den Gruppen. Es gibt einige vordefinierte Gruppen wie Admin, Moderator, Vertrauensstufen 1, 2 und so weiter. Was ist, wenn ich benutzerdefinierte Gruppen hinzufüge – wäre es dann möglich, einen Gruppenkanal für sie zu erstellen?
Ist es möglich, einen Chatkanal mit einer benutzerdefinierten Gruppe zu verknüpfen?
ForumHelperBot:
Denken...Der Benutzer (HAWK) fragt nach der Verknüpfung eines Chatkanals mit einer benutzerdefinierten Gruppe in Discourse. Ich werde nach Informationen zu diesem Thema suchen, um eine genaue Antwort zu geben.
Zuerst suche ich nach Informationen über Chatkanäle und benutzerdefinierte Gruppen in Discourse.
Suche
60 Ergebnisse für 'chat channel custom group' gefunden
Denken...Basierend auf den Suchergebnissen muss ich feststellen, ob es möglich ist, einen Chatkanal mit einer benutzerdefinierten Gruppe in Discourse zu verknüpfen. Ich werde die relevanten Suchergebnisse analysieren:
Aus dem Thema “Automatisch beigetretene Chatkanäle” (ID 224921) gibt es einen Kommentar von joffreyjaffeux, der die Verknüpfung von Chatkanälen mit Gruppen vorschlägt: “Ich denke laut nach, aber ein Konzept, das ich interessant finden würde, wäre, dies mit Gruppen zu verknüpfen. Auf jedem Chatkanal hätten Sie eine Option auto_joined_by_groups und im Wesentlichen, wenn ein Benutzer erstellt wird oder einer Gruppe beitritt, suchen wir nach zugehörigen Kanälen.”
Aus “Starten Sie einen Gruppenchat mit einer Discourse-Gruppe” (ID 292635) scheint es Funktionalität im Zusammenhang mit Gruppenchats zu geben, aber ich benötige weitere Details.
In “3.2.0.beta5: Gruppen zu DMs hinzufügen, Redesign des mobilen Chat-Footers, Passkeys standardmäßig aktiviert und mehr!” (ID 293093) gibt es eine Erwähnung des Hinzufügens von Gruppen zu DMs, was ein gewisses Maß an Gruppenintegration mit Chat-Funktionalität nahelegt.
Ich werde nach spezifischeren Informationen über Chatkanäle und Gruppenberechtigungen suchen.
Basierend auf meiner Suche ist es ja möglich, einen Chatkanal mit einer benutzerdefinierten Gruppe in Discourse zu verknüpfen. Hier sind die relevanten Details:
Chatkanal- und Gruppenverknüpfung
Automatische Teilnahme an Kanälen basierend auf Gruppen:
Es gibt eine Funktionalität, bei der Chatkanäle mit einer Option auto_joined_by_groups konfiguriert werden können. Wenn ein Benutzer einer Gruppe beitritt, wird er automatisch zu zugehörigen Kanälen hinzugefügt.
“Auf jedem Chatkanal hätten Sie eine Option auto_joined_by_groups und im Wesentlichen, wenn ein Benutzer erstellt wird oder einer Gruppe beitritt, suchen wir nach zugehörigen Kanälen.”
Gruppenbasierter Kanalzugriff:
Sie können Chatkanäle auf bestimmte Gruppen beschränken, was bedeutet, dass nur Mitglieder dieser Gruppen Zugriff auf den Kanal haben.
Gruppenchats:
Ab der Discourse-Version 3.2.0.beta5 gab es eine Verbesserung beim Hinzufügen von Gruppen zu Direktnachrichten, wie in den Release Notes zu 3.2.0.beta5 erwähnt.
Um einen Chatkanal für eine benutzerdefinierte Gruppe einzurichten, müssten Sie:
Zuerst Ihre benutzerdefinierte Gruppe erstellen
Einen Chatkanal erstellen
In den Kanaleinstellungen die entsprechenden Berechtigungen für Ihre benutzerdefinierte Gruppe zuweisen
Optional die automatische Teilnahme für Mitglieder dieser Gruppe konfigurieren
Möchten Sie, dass ich nach spezifischeren Anweisungen suche, wie Sie dies in Ihrer Discourse-Instanz einrichten können?
Wenn Sie persönliche Nachrichten und nicht Chat meinen, können Sie einfach eine PM starten und die Gruppe mit @ erwähnen.
Ist das, wie es derzeit funktioniert? Es schien mir eine Halluzination zu sein, aber mehr Benutzer mochten dies als dagegen gestimmt haben, also gehe ich davon aus, dass ich etwas vermisse.
Aktuelle Optionen, um Chats mit mehr als 2 Benutzern zu erstellen, die ich kenne:
Kanäle (Chats, die einer Kategorie zugeordnet sind) und die die Sicherheitseinstellungen der Kategorie verwenden. Jeder mit der Berechtigung “sehen” in der Kategorie kann dem Kanal beitreten, und wenn “Benutzer automatisch hinzufügen” aktiviert ist, werden alle berechtigten Benutzer automatisch zu diesem Chat hinzugefügt.
Gruppenchats (Direktnachrichten mit mehr als zwei Mitgliedern): Sie können Benutzer und/oder Gruppen auswählen, die hinzugefügt werden sollen. Meiner Erfahrung nach sind diese nicht mit der Gruppe verbunden – sobald Sie den Gruppenchat erstellen, werden alle aktuellen Gruppenmitglieder Mitglieder des Chats. Das Entfernen oder Hinzufügen von jemandem zur Gruppe ändert nicht die Mitglieder der Direktnachricht.
Ich bin mir nicht sicher, ob diese Einstellung tatsächlich existiert. Der Beitrag liest sich eher wie ein Vorschlag als eine dokumentierte Funktion.
Die im ersten Beitrag dieses Themas beschriebene Funktion, die meiner Meinung nach abgeschlossen ist, lautet:
Sie können eine Kategorie auf bestimmte Gruppen beschränken und einen Kanal erstellen, der mit dieser Kategorie verknüpft ist. Die KI erweckt jedoch den Eindruck, dass Berechtigungen pro Chat festgelegt werden können.
Bezieht sich [2] auf die Erstellung eines Kanals basierend auf einer Kategorie oder eines DM-Chats mit einer Gruppe? Wegen [3] scheint es anders zu sein, da ich in beiden Fällen nicht weiß, wo in den Kanaleinstellungen ich Berechtigungen für die Gruppe zuweisen kann.
Wie erstelle ich also einen Chatkanal für eine Gruppe? Kann mir jemand helfen, die Einstellungen zu finden, damit ich diese Schritte befolgen kann?
Soweit ich weiß, gibt es das tatsächlich nicht. Es wurde vorgeschlagen, für Gruppen zu funktionieren, dann aber schließlich für Kategorien gemacht. Korrigiere mich, wenn ich falsch liege.
Ja, dieser Teil ist in den Chat-Einstellungen nicht möglich, und ich glaube, der Bot überspringt einfach den Kategorie-Teil oder bringt ihn durcheinander.
Wie Moin, habe ich festgestellt, dass der beste Weg, um einen privaten Gruppenchat zu erreichen, die Verwendung einer gesicherten Kategorie mit Berechtigungen für die benutzerdefinierte Gruppe und dann die Erstellung eines dedizierten Kanals für diese Kategorie ist.